When you call for a chimney repair estimate, several variables influence the total. The height of your chimney and how easily we can reach the roof play a big part. The specific materials needed—whether it’s custom brick matching, stainless steel liners, or specialized mortar—also affect your final bill. If there is hidden internal damage like crumbling flue tiles or structural shifting, that requires more labor and specialized equipment than a simple exterior patch. We always evaluate the extent of the wear and tear to give you a clear picture of what’s needed to keep your home safe.
If you notice spalling, where the face of the brick is flaking off, or cracked bricks, moisture has likely penetrated the surface. Ignoring this leads to structural failure. Repairs involve replacing individual damaged bricks or resurfacing the stack to prevent further water intrusion. Summer is the smartest time to handle repairs. Since your fireplace is sitting idle, we have the flexibility to get roof work done quickly without interrupting your daily schedule. We can tackle masonry repairs, crown sealing, or cap installations while the weather is dry and stable. Beat the rush of the autumn season by calling us to get your chimney in top shape today.

Chimney liner repair in Nashville focuses on fixing cracks, gaps, or missing sections of the flue liner. Licensed pros will assess the condition of your liner and recommend the best repair method, which might involve relining. They provide a free estimate detailing the work needed. A sound liner is vital for preventing heat transfer to combustible materials.

Chimney flashing repair companies in Nashville specialize in fixing the metal sheeting around your chimney where it meets the roof. Properly installed flashing prevents water from leaking into your home. Licensed pros can repair or replace damaged flashing. They offer free estimates for this crucial repair. This protects your home from water damage.
